PE Cable Communication Duct Sizing

When sizing PE cable communication ducts, it is important to consider the type of cables being used, the number of cables in the duct, and the spacing between the cables. The duct size should be large enough to accommodate all of the cables and provide sufficient spacing for ventilation and heat dissipation. Additionally, it is important to leave some room for expansion in case the number of cables increases in the future. By carefully sizing the PE cable communication duct, you can ensure that it will meet the needs of your application and provide reliable, efficient cable management.

PE (polyethylene) cable communication tubes are designed to protect and support cables in various communication applications. These tubes are made from high-density polyethylene (HDPE) or low-density polyethylene (LDPE), which are both strong and durable materials that offer excellent resistance to weathering, corrosion, and mechanical damage. They are commonly used in telephone, internet, and cable television systems, as well as in other types of communication networks.

One of the most important aspects of PE cable communication tubes is their sizing. The size of the tube depends on the number and types of cables it needs to accommodate, as well as on the environment in which it will be installed. For example, if the tube will be installed in a congested urban area with many cables, it will need to be larger to ensure that all the cables can fit inside it. Conversely, if the tube will be installed in a rural area with fewer cables, it can be smaller.

The diameter of PE cable communication tubes also affects their performance. A larger diameter tube will have more capacity to carry cables, but it will also be more expensive and difficult to install. On the other hand, a smaller diameter tube will be cheaper and easier to install, but it may not have enough capacity to meet future demand. Therefore, it is important to carefully consider the expected future demand for cables and the cost of installation when selecting the diameter of the tube.

Another important factor to consider is the length of the PE cable communication tube. The length of the tube will depend on the distance between the source and destination of the cables, as well as on the number of bends or joints that need to be made in the tube. Longer tubes will be more expensive and difficult to install, but they may be necessary to meet the specific requirements of a given application.

In addition to sizing considerations, PE cable communication tubes also need to be designed with other factors in mind such as their wall thickness, joint design, and end cap design. These factors affect the structural integrity and performance of the tube and need to be carefully selected based on the specific application and environment in which the tube will be installed.
